Recipe 1: Classic Lemon Blueberry Bread

When you want to bake something that is refreshing and delightful you should definitely try this Classic Lemon Blueberry Bread. Combining zesty lemon with sweet blueberries this recipe makes a perfect treat for the afternoon also it can be a great option for breakfast. This is what you will need and also how to make it!

Ingredients

  • One and a half cups of all-purpose flour should be used here and make sure to choose King Arthur Flour if you can.
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• A half cup of butter not salted and made soft should be from Land O’ Lakes.
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ract (McCormick)
  • ½ cup sour cream (Daisy)
  • Two tablespoons of lemon juice that is freshly squeezed
  • Zest of 1 lemon
  • 1 cup fresh blueberries (Driscoll’s)

Baking Steps

  1. First you need to preheat your oven at 350°F which is 175°C. Then after that a 9×5-inch loaf pan should be greased and floured.
  2. In a bowl that is medium, the flour must be whisked together with baking powder baking soda as well as salt and then set it aside.
  3. In a big mixing bowl the softened butter and sugar should be creamed together until it becomes light and fluffy which may take around 3 to 5 minutes.
  4. The eggs should be added one at a time and each needs to be incorporated fully before adding the next. Also don’t forget to stir in the vanilla extract.
  5. Incorporate the sour cream with lemon juice and zest of lemon till everything is nicely mixed.
  6. Slowly you should add the dry ingredients into the wet mixture while stirring them until they become just mixed together.
  7. You need to softly mix in the blueberries while making sure you do not overmix.
  8. You should pour the batter into the loaf pan that has been prepared and then smooth the top part.
  9. You should bake it for around 55 to 60 minutes or maybe just until the toothpick that you put in the middle comes out clean.
  10. Let the pan cool for about 10 minutes and after that you can move it to a wire rack where it will be cooling totally.

Recipe 2: Lemon Blueberry Bread with Streusel Topping

If a delightful twist on classic lemon blueberry bread is what you’re looking for then this scrumptious lemon blueberry bread that has a crunchy streusel topping should be right for you. This tasty recipe really fits great for breakfast and brunch or it can also be a nice snack anytime during the day.

Ingredients:

  • 2 cups fresh blueberries
  • A cup and a half of all-purpose flour from King Arthur Flour is needed.
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der (Rumford)
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• Half a cup of butter that is unsalted and soft from the brand called Land O’Lakes.
  • 1 cup granulated sugar (Domino)
  • 2 large eggs (Eggland’s Best)
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ract (McCormick)
  • Two tablespoons of juice from fresh lemons is what you need.
  • Zest of one lemon

For the streusel topping:

  • Half a cup of flour that is all-purpose comes from King Arthur Flour.
  • ¼ cup brown sugar (C&H)
  • ¼ cup rolled oats (Quaker)
  • Two tablespoons of butter that is cold are cubed and usually Land O’Lakes brand.

Baking Process:

  1. First you need to preheat the oven up to 350°F also grease a pan that is 9×5 inches for the loaf.
  2. In a medium bowl you should mix together the flour along with the baking powder and the salt. After that you can set this mixture aside.
  3. In a big bowl the softened butter plus sugar should be creamed together until it is light and fluffy. A KitchenAid Stand Mixer can be used for this process.
  4. In the butter mixture you should add the eggs with vanilla extract lemon juice and then lemon zest, mixing it until it’s pretty much well combined.
  5. Slowly you should blend the dry ingredients with the wet mixture, and it should be done until they are just mixed together. After this, fresh blueberries must be added by folding them in gently.
  6. You should pour the batter in the loaf pan that was prepared before.
  7. You should in a bowl mix the flour with brown sugar as well as rolled oats for the streusel topping. Then the cold butter should be cut into it until it looks crumbly. This mixture must be sprinkled over the batter that is in the pan.
  8. Bake it for around 55 to 60 minutes or wait until you see that a toothpick inserted in the center comes out without anything stuck to it. After that you should allow it to cool down in the pan for 10 minutes and then you can move it onto a wire rack.

Recipe 3: Vegan Lemon Blueberry Bread

If you live a plant-based lifestyle this Vegan Lemon Blueberry Bread can be considered a great choice because it does not give up on flavor. This recipe is creating a moist and tangy treat which is perfect for any occasion by using natural ingredients.

For getting the lively taste of lemon together with the sweet flavor of blueberries some important ingredients must be gathered by you.

  • You should use all-purpose flour which is known as Bob’s Red Mill Organic All-Purpose Flour in your recipe.
  • 1 cup blueberries that are fresh which you may know from Driscoll’s Fresh Blueberries.
  • ½ cup coconut sugar which is from Wholesome Sweeteners and labeled as Organic Coconut Sugar
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da it’s Clabber Girl Baking Soda that is used for many baking recipes and also in other tasks in kitchen.
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 cup melting Nutiva Organic Coconut Oil which is coconut oil
  • 1 tablespoon lemon zest
  • 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
  • ½ cup the almond milk that is unsweetened known as Blue Diamond Almonds Almond Breeze.
  • 1 teaspoon In the case of vanilla extract, one can consider Nielsen-Massey Pure Vanilla Extract as a good choice.

This vegan lemon blueberry bread has flavors that come together in a way that’s really nice. Begin by preheating your oven at 350°F which is 175°C while you also prepare a loaf pan. It should be greased lightly with coconut oil or lined using parchment paper.

In a bowl for mixing the dry ingredients should be combined flour along with coconut sugar baking soda and salt. In another bowl you should combine the melted coconut oil with the lemon zest along with lemon juice then add the almond milk and vanilla extract and whisk it together. Slowly you should fold in the wet ingredients not just throwing them in but mixing into the dry mixture until all is together then you mix in the blueberries gently.

First you need to pour the batter into the loaf pan which is already prepared and then it is baked for about 45 to 50 minutes. You will know it is done when a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. After it has been baked you should let it cool then you can slice into this really tasty vegan lemon blueberry bread.

Recipe 4: Lemon Blueberry Bread with Glaze

This bread with lemon and blueberries is filled with fresh flavors that are so delightful and on top of that there is sweet glaze which makes it more appealing. Adding a perfect finishing touch is what the glaze does since it balances the tart lemon and the sweet blueberries together. How about we dive into preparing this delicious glaze and look at the best ways to pour it on your lemon blueberry bread?

For making the glaze, you will need some powdered sugar along with fresh lemon juice and a little bit of lemon zest which gives extra flavor.

  1. Gather Your Ingredients: For this recipe you need a cup of powdered sugar then you also require 2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ice plus a teaspoon of lemon zest.
  2. Mix It Up: Begin with a bowl that is medium sized for mixing and sift the powdered sugar so that lumps are gone. After this add the fresh lemon juice little by little while whisking all the time. Doing this will make you get a smooth consistency.
  3. Add Zest: To enhance the flavor of the glaze lemon zest should be folded in because it gives an aromatic touch that beautifully complements the lemon blueberry bread.
  4. Adjust Consistency: When the glaze feels too thick you should add a small amount of lemon juice or if it runs too much just whisk in more powdered sugar a bit until the consistency you want is reached.

It is time to talk about the technique of pouring now. After your lemon blueberry bread is fully cooled down, a spoon or perhaps a small ladle can be used to drizzle the glaze over the top of the loaf. This method it allows coverage that is even and also it makes a cascading effect which is beautiful. Begin at one end and allow the glaze to flow down the sides in a natural way while making sure each bite of your bread gets that lovely sweetness infused in it.

Recipe 5: Lemon Blueberry Bread Muffins

If the delightful combo of lemon and blueberries makes you happy then turning the traditional recipe for lemon blueberry bread into muffins could be a really great idea! Lemon Blueberry Bread Muffins are not just easy to grab but they are also enjoyable to have while munching. If you want to turn your loaf into muffins then it is very important to change the baking time and temperature a bit.

Firstly you should preheat your oven to 350°F which is also 175°C. Even though the lemon blueberry bread often takes about 60 to 70 minutes to bake muffins they need much less time. It’s good to fill your muffin tin with your batter and using high-quality non-stick ones such as the Wilton Perfect Results Premium Non-Stick Bakeware is preferred and don’t forget to leave some space for it to rise. Usually you would prefer to bake these muffins for around 18 to 20 minutes. Watch them closely because they are finished when a toothpick put into the middle comes out clean.

To achieve really great results you should think about using a good kitchen scale like the Ozeri Pronto Digital Kitchen Scale because it helps with really accurate measurements. Getting the right ingredient ratios is very important to achieve a light and fluffy texture. This is true with flour and sugar because if they are not measured accurately your baked goods might not turn out right.

After you bake your muffin bread with lemon and blueberries you should let them cool in the pan for around five minutes then you can move them to a wire rack. This makes sure that the muffins stay in their perfect shape while also allowing for good cooling. You can enjoy them fresh or if you have leftovers then those should be stored in an airtight container so you can savor them later.
